May 16, 2009

UMATILLA INDIAN RESERVATION – Wildhorse Resort & Casino is planning a $45 million expansion of their gaming facility. It will add 400 slot machines, double the number of hotel rooms, build a 15,000 square foot multi-event center and add a 6-screen movie theater.

EXPANSION SUMMARY
400 slot machines (bringing the casino's total to 1,200)
six-screen theater
adding up to 200 hotel rooms
adding up to 1,750 parking spaces
1,500-seat multi-event center
enhanced swimming pool at the hotel

Other recommendations call for a new façade, retail space inside a new casino lobby, and a Celilo Falls water feature in front of the casino entrance.
Request for proposals were sent to architects and engineering companies last week. Construction will begin in April of 2010 and completed by March of 2011.
